The first Dynaudio Focus series debuted in  2005, and soon became Dynaudio\u2019s most successful model range. Each new second-generation Focus  model has been improved in every possible manner over the previous range, with the performance updates  including all-new drivers, upgraded crossovers, and an improved cabinet construction.<\/p>\n<p>Dynaudio\u2019s latest technologies have been incorporated into the new Focus models: Newly developed drivers  with improved voice coil and spider assemblies, stronger magnets, and performance-optimized die-cast  aluminum basket frames; soft dome tweeters featuring a new and improved precision coating; and fine-tuned  phase-optimized first-order crossover designs.<\/p>\n<p>Dynaudio tweeter designs require a time-consuming and labor intensive process where the fine fabric  diaphragm is shaped into a dome and then is precisely treated with a specially formulated coating. Dynaudio  has further optimized this coating process in the new Focus tweeters, which are essentially like a small  Dynaudio Esotar2  tweeter. With the new Precision Coating, the coating is now applied more evenly and more  accurately than previously possible, enabling a perfectly shaped, perfectly coated dome, This yields an even  smoother sound and ideal radiation over the tweeter\u2019s entire frequency spectrum, which ultimately delivers an  even better reproduction of the finest audible details and significantly improved high frequency resolution.<\/p>\n<p>The drivers in the new Focus range feature Dynaudio\u2018s distinctive center magnet system, where the magnet  is positioned inside the voice coil, thus allowing a larger and more homogenous magnetic field to be utilized.  Dynaudio innovated the use of aluminum wire for the voice coil, in comparison to the more commonly used  and heavier copper alternative, thus yielding an extraordinarily large diameter coil that remains extremely  light, making it possible to effectively double the coil diameter without increasing its mass. The aluminum coil  of the new Focus series has been further improved with a more heat resistant insulation.    The voice coil former of the new Focus midrange and bass drivers is made of black Kapton\u00ae an advanced  material that is non-magnetic, temperature stable, and very stiff yet extremely lightweight. Black Kapton\u00ae  yields a much stronger coil former which allows higher power handling and enables the voice coil to consistently perform under ideal conditions, with perfectly controlled driver movement even during extremely  dynamic passages or at very high volume levels.<\/p>\n<p>These midrange and bass drivers in the new Focus models feature Dynaudio\u2019s exclusive MSP (magnesium  silicate polymer) cone, a material that combines low mass, high rigidity, and ideal internal damping properties.  The characteristically designed membrane is formed in a special manufacturing process, and utilizes a  geometrically-optimized shape to further enable smooth sound radiation and an ideal break-up pattern.  Combined with more powerful new Ferrite+ magnets and an improved driver suspension featuring a new  spider material which enables a more linear cone excursion, the new Focus driver design results in an  extremely precise, incredibly fast and completely controlled woofer movement for accurate music  reproduction \u2013 even at higher volumes.<\/p>\n<p>The drivers utilize new, ultra-rigid die cast aluminum baskets for increased rigidity and lower resonance. The  cabinet construction of the new Focus cabinets has been improved over the previous range for lower  resonance and greater rigidity via internal damping panels, which enables an even better performance of the  drivers. The crossovers deliver even better phase linearity, and utilize a new PCB layout and the finest grade  components, finely-tuned to match the new drive units.<\/p>\n<p>The net result is a powerful yet extremely precise bass response with greater dynamics and increased  precision, a more open, more accurate and more transparent midrange, and a high frequency reproduction  offering excellent speed, greater resolution and detail, and a smoother sound character.<\/p>\n<p>Now shipping, the new Dynaudio Focus series is comprised of the <strong>Focus 160<\/strong> ($2,900\/pair) two-way compact  monitor, the Focus 260 ($4,900\/pair) two-way floor standing loudspeaker, the <strong>Focus 340 <\/strong>($7,500\/pair) threeway floor standing loudspeaker, the <strong>Focus 380<\/strong> ($9,500\/pair) three-way floor standing loudspeaker, and the  Focus 210C ($1,800\/each) center channel loudspeaker.
